Kittens
We have a new litter! On the 31:st of August NordicLight Tekla and ForestHunter's Chocolate Toffee became proud parents
to a litter of three kittens. One poly boy with a short bobcat tail, one poly girl with a longer bobcat tail and a longtailed boy with
straight feet. Mom and kittens are doing great! All three kittens had a birthweight over 130g/0,29lbs. More info will follow.
Status defined;
Under evaluation = to see if the kitten will stay in our breeding program
Booked = a non-refundable down payment of 50% is paid
Sold = the kitten has moved to his/her new home
If you are interested in a kitten that has the status "Under evaluation" or "Booked", please don't hesitate to contact us
anyway as the kitten has not moved yet.
The fee to adopt a kitten from us depends on the quality of the kitten.
The fee for a non-show quality kitten ranges from SEK 10.000 to 12.000.
The fee for a show quality kitten ranges from SEK 14.000 to 16.000.
We do not sell any kittens or cats for breeding.
